The first $\alpha'$-correction to homogeneous Yang-Baxter deformations using $O(d,d)$
Abstract
We use the $O(d,d)$-covariant formulation of supergravity familiar from Double Field Theory to find the first $\alpha'$-correction to (unimodular) homogeneous Yang-Baxter (YB) deformations of the bosonic string. A special case of this result gives the $\alpha'$-correction to TsT transformations. In a suitable scheme the correction comes entirely from an induced anomalous double Lorentz transformation, which is needed to make the two vielbeins obtained upon the YB deformation equal. This should hold more generally, in particular for abelian and non-abelian T-duality, as we discuss.
